Securing Safety in Every Choice



Safety is a top consideration in the choice of care home furniture. Features such as anti-tip designs, rounded corners, and flame-retardant materials are essential in minimizing risks and ensuring that the living environment is as protected as possible. Additionally, furniture should be secure and secure, providing residents with assurance as they go about their daily activities. By setting safety at the forefront of furniture choice, care homes can create a secure living space that gives both residents and their families peace of mind.

Selecting Easy-to-Clean and Hygienic Options



In care settings, keeping a high level of cleanliness is vital. Furniture should be easy to clean and immune to bacteria, ensuring that the living environment remains sanitary and safe. Opting for furniture with few crevices and easily wipeable surfaces can greatly reduce the risk of germ accumulation and make the cleaning process more effective. By prioritising hygiene in furniture selections, care homes play a part to the overall health and wellbeing of their residents.

Maximising Space with Adaptable Furniture



Space efficiency is a vital consideration in care homes, where every square metre counts. Multifunctional furniture that serves more than one purpose can be a revolution in maximising available space. Beds with built-in storage, extendable tables, and modular seating options all offer flexibility while making sure that residents have access to everything they need. By selecting furniture that is both small and adaptable, care homes can create a living space that is efficient, comfortable, and space-efficient.
